Urschel, a 100% employee-owned company, is seeking a dedicated and service-focused hospitality leader to join the team of the Grand Gardner Hotel as Host. The Grand Gardner Hotel is an Urschel Development property located in Downtown Valparaiso, IN. Urschel Development is a fully owned subsidiary of Urschel Laboratories located in Chesterton, Indiana.

The Grand Gardner Hotel features 58 rooms and suites, a full-service restaurant, a speakeasy, banquet space, and inviting gathering areas. As part of an employee-owned organization, our team takes pride in providing outstanding hospitality, supporting one another, and creating memorable experiences for every guest who visits.

Pay starts at $14.68/hour

Why You'll Love Working at the Grand Gardner Hotel:
  • Employee Stock Ownership Plan (ESOP), Stock Issued Annually
  • Free Health Clinic (Available to Employees and Their Dependents)
  • 401(k) with Employer Matching
  • Free Life Insurance
  • Hotel stay and on-property dining discounts
  • Flexible scheduling whenever possible
  • Free 24/7 Access to An Onsite Workout Center with Personal Trainers @ Urschel's Chesterton Facility
  • Support for Community Involvement/Philanthropy
  • Opportunity to be part of a unique dining and entertainment experience in Downtown Valparaiso

As the first point of contact for guests visiting our speakeasy, the Host plays a key role in creating a memorable and welcoming experience from the moment guests arrive. This position manages reservations, welcomes guests, coordinates seating, and helps maintain the distinctive atmosphere that makes our speakeasy a unique destination within the Grand Gardner Hotel.

The ideal candidate enjoys interacting with people, thrives in a fast-paced hospitality environment, and takes pride in creating exceptional guest experiences. They are organized, attentive to detail, and able to balance warmth and professionalism while managing guest flow. Exceptional organizational skills and professional appearance are required, along with the ability to navigate reservation software and multi-line phone systems. The candidate must have the physical stamina to remain standing for up to 8 hours and the ability to move through the property quickly to escort guests. A warm, welcoming personality and a commitment to the highest standards of boutique service are essential. Prior experience in a host or guest relations role is preferred.

As a government contractor subject to the Vietnam Era Veterans Readjustment Assistance Act (VEVRAA), we request this information in order to measure the effectiveness of the outreach and positive recruitment efforts we undertake pursuant to VEVRAA. Classification of protected categories is as follows:

  • A "disabled veteran" is one of the following: a veteran of the U.S. military, ground, naval or air service who is entitled to compensation (or who but for the receipt of military retired pay would be entitled to compensation) under laws administered by the Secretary of Veterans Affairs; or a person who was discharged or released from active duty because of a service-connected disability.
  • A "recently separated veteran" means any veteran during the three-year period beginning on the date of such veteran's discharge or release from active duty in the U.S. military, ground, naval, or air service.
  • An "active duty wartime or campaign badge veteran" means a veteran who served on active duty in the U.S. military, ground, naval or air service during a war, or in a campaign or expedition for which a campaign badge has been authorized under the laws administered by the Department of Defense.
  • An "Armed forces service medal veteran" means a veteran who, while serving on active duty in the U.S. military, ground, naval or air service, participated in a United States military operation for which an Armed Forces service medal was awarded pursuant to Executive Order 12985.
